    The population has the following four characteristics.

    a) Quantitative characteristics.

    This is the most basic characteristic of the population. A population is made up of multiple individuals, and its size is influenced by four population parameters (birth rate, death rate, migration rate, and emigration rate), which in turn are influenced by the age structure of the population, sex ratio, internal distribution pattern, and genetic composition of the population, thus forming population dynamics.

    2) Spatial characteristics.

    The population occupies a certain space, and the spatial distribution of its individuals can be divided into cluster distribution, random distribution and uniform distribution, in addition, the distribution within the geographical range also forms a geographical distribution.

    iii) Genetic characteristics.

    Since a population is a collection of individuals of the same species, the population has a certain genetic composition and is a gene pool, but there are genetic differences between different geographical populations. Different populations have different gene pools, and the gene frequencies of the populations are passed on from generation to generation, and in the process of evolution, they adapt to the continuous changes in the environment by changing the gene frequencies.

    4) System characteristics.

    The population is a self-organizing, self-regulating system. It is a system centered on a specific biological population and is also composed of all the environmental factors acting on that population as spatial boundaries. Therefore, from a systematic perspective, the intrinsic factors of populations and the interrelationship between various environmental factors and population changes in the habitat should be studied, so as to reveal the mechanism and law of population changes.

    1. The whole system with a certain number of individuals as its members.

    2. Members have some kind of common connection, common interpersonal requirements, social needs, or common activity goals.

    3. Have a certain group structure and communication network.

    4. It has its own group psychology, group norms, values and group sanction system.

    5. The existence of a group is premised on direct or indirect communication between group members.

    Sociologists and geographers generally refer to communities and, broadly, all social relations that take effect within certain borders, regions, or domains. It can refer to an actual geographical area or to a social relationship that takes place within a region, or to a more abstract, ideological relationship. Worsley has proposed the broad meaning of community:

    It can be interpreted as a regional community; Used to represent a network that has interrelationships; Community can be a special social relationship that encompasses community spirit or community emotion.

    The characteristics of the group mainly include the following aspects:

    1) Group members have common behavioral goals, values, attitudes, and behaviors;

    2) The group has a certain organizational structure, and the group members have corresponding roles, rights and obligations in the group;

    3) Group members have a certain psychological compliance relationship and sense of commonality;

    4) There are predominantly values and behavioral norms within the group that are shared by the majority of members, and the members who are lacking abide by such norms in terms of thinking and behavior.
